INTRODUCTION Polycnemum L. is a genus of 6-8 species distributed in Europe, central-western Asia, northern Africa and northern America (Ball 1993, Gelin et al. 2003, Greuter et al. 1984, Shultz 2004). Polycnemum (and the related genera Nitrophila S. Watson and Hemichroa R. Brown) is included in Polycnemoideae Raf. Placement and rank of this taxon has long been controversial and it was included in the family of Amaranthaceae Juss. (e. g. Boissier 1879, Soriano 1944), Cheno-podiaceae Vent. (e. g. Bentham & Hooker 1880, Kühn et al. 1993) or Caryophyllaceae Juss. (e. g. Moquin-Tandon 1837) or considered as morphological intermediates between Amaranthaceae and Chenopodiaceae (Volkens 1887) and between Paronochyeae and Caryophyllaceae (Aellen 1960-1961). Recent phylogenetic studies (Kadereit et al. 2003) clearly shown the affinity of Polycnemoideae with the genera traditionally included in the Amaranthaceae (e. g. Achyranthes L., Amaranthus L., Gomphrena L.). From the morphological point of view, Polycnemoideae and Amaranthaceae are characterized in having petaloid tepals (white or pigmented, scarious or papyraceous) and stame filaments united into a filament tube [in Chenopodiaceae s. s. tepals are sepaloid (green and herbaceous) and the filaments are not united into a filament tube]. Moreover, Polycnemum has one character of Gomphrenoideae Kostel. (absent in Chenopodiaceae): 2-locular anthers. At present, 5 species are recorded in Europe: Polycnemum arvense L., P. fontanesii Durieu & Moq., P. heuffelii A. F. Lang, P. majus A. Brown, P. verrucosum A. F. Lang (Ball 1993, Uotila 2011), of which three (P. arvense, P. majus and P. heuf-felii) are indicated for Italy (Conti et al. 2005, Conti et al. 2007, Iamonico 2011a). In this paper P. verrucosum is reported for the first time for Italy (Lazio region). Taxonomical, morphological and ecological notes are provided as well as the delimitation in comparison with the related P. arvense. i Department DATA, Section Environment and Landscape, University of Rome Sapienza, Via Flaminia 72, 00196-Rome, Italy. d.iamonico@yahoo.it The work is part of a study carried out by the author on the family of Amaranhtaceae s. l. in Italy (e. g. Iamonico 2010, 2011b, 2012a, 2012b, Iamonico & Jarvis 2012a, 2012b) and on the genus Polycnemum in particular, for the New Italian Flora (editor S. Pignatti, in prep.). 2. RESULTS AND DISCUSSION The statistical analysis shows a clear separation between the species involved in the study, using the character No. 10 (see Table 1). The others ones have not statistical significance, showing partial (characters Nos. 6, 7, 8, 11, 13) or total overlap of the measurements (characters Nos. 1, 2, 3, 4, 5, 9, 12, 14, 15) (Fig. 1). Polycnemum verrucosum A. F. Lang, Syll. Pl. Nov. 1: 179 (1824). = P. arvense L. var. verrucosum (A. F. Lang) Obor-ny, Fl. Mähr.: 334 (1885). Annual (therophyte), to 50 cm. Stem ascendent (sometimes erect), branched, glabrous or slightly pubescent. Leaves linear (0.5-1.0 x 3.0-12.0 mm), plane-shaped, glabrous (sometimes slightly pubescent), pointed at the apex, usually glaucous. Inflorescence in terminal leafy spikes; bracteal leaves ovate-lanceolate (3-5 mm long) 2-3 times longer than the perianth, acute; bract of the flowers 2, with lateral membranous borders thinning to apex hyaline, white, 1.1-2 times longer than the perianth; tepals 5, ovate, acute or acuminate (1.51.8 mm long); fruit ellipsoidal (1 x 1.3 mm), sub-equal to the tepals, indehiscent; seeds lenticular (1-1.5 mm in diameter), black, fine sculptured. Iconography: Aellen (1960-1961). Chromosome number: unknown. Taxonomical notes: Polycnemum verrucosum was first described from Hungary in 1824 "... in plagis arenososis, aridis, comitatus Pestiensis, Cumaniae, Faszygiae" (Lang 1824). Moquin-Tandon (1840) quoted the genus Halimocnemis C. A. Mey. in which Polycnemum was included, but the species P. verrucosum was not reported. De Candolle (1849) indicates the species in "... in arenosis Hungaria ..." and provided an extensive description. Oborny (1885) recognized the taxon at variety rank, under P. arvense. The comprehensive European floras (Greuter et al. 1984, Ball 1993) accepted P. verrucosum as separate species. Ecology: Field, sandy and gravelly places (Ball 1993). Flowering time: September to December. General distribution: Austria, Czech Republic, Germany, Hungary, former Jugoslavia, Romania, Western and Eastern Russia, Turkey (Greuter et al. 1984, Jalas & Souminen 1980, Ball 1993) and Italy. The Italian record extends to south-western the distribution area of P. verrucosum. Distribution in Italy: no former Italian floras reported P. verrucosum [from Bertoloni (1854) to Conti et al. Polycnemum arvense L., Sp. Pl. 1: 35 (1753). Annual (therophyte), to 50 cm. Stem ascendent (sometimes erect), branched, glabrous or verrucose. Leaves linear (0.5-1.3 x 3.0-14.0 mm), plane-shaped, glabrous, pointed at the apex, not glaucous. Inflorescence in terminal leafy spikes; bracteal leaves ovate-lanceolate (4.5-8 mm long) at least 3 times longer than the perianth, acute; bract of the flowers 2, with lateral membranous borders thinning to apex, hyaline, white, 1.1-2 times longer than the periath; tepals 5, ovate-lanceolate, acute [1.2-1.7(-2) mm long]; fruit ellipsoidal (1 x 1.5 mm), subequal to the tepals, indehiscent; seeds lenticular (1-1.7 mm in diameter), black or brown, fine sculptured. Iconography: Gutiérrez Bustillo (1990). Chromosome number: 2n = 18 (Tomsovic 1990), 24 (Gutiérrez Bustillo 1990). CONCLUSIONS Extensive analysis of literature and careful Herbarium investigations allowed to record P. ver-rucosum in Italy for the first time, extending the distribution area of the species in Europe far to south-west, but it may represent an alien population the status of which is unknown so far and requires further investigations. The comparison with the related species P. arvense shows a clear separation between the two taxa on the basis of the ratio bracteal leaves length/tepals length. 5.
